Armen Living to debut 80 new pieces at Las Vegas Market

LAS VEGAS — Contemporary lifestyle brand Armen Living is bringing a blast of inspiration to the winter Las Vegas Market Jan. 25-29 by introducing more than 80 new products, debuting its new line, Uwharrie Chair Co., and hosting a series of events in its showroom in WMC B762.

Designed with an affordable luxury aesthetic, California-based manufacturer Armen Living offers 2,500 total products that address all generations, seasons and purposes for contemporary lifestyles. Their winter 2026 debut features a full lifestyle category of new arrivals, including bar, casual dining, living, and occasional and accent designs, alongside premium leather upholstery and new outdoor designs that are taking their category to the next level. 

Notable new introductions from Armen Living’s winter Las Vegas Market launch include the Marcel adjustable bar stools in four colors, Gemma counter-height table and Kimber dining set alongside the Palea and Lieni outdoor collections, and the Ciela outdoor lounge set.

The Ciela outdoor lounge set by Armen Living

Diving into the world of outdoor entertaining, Armen Living is launching a collection of modular storage pieces featuring standalone cabinets, islands and bars, with a clean look and open-slat details on the front and sides. The eight-piece collection features modern features to make any outdoor kitchen, bar or outdoor entertaining space more functional and is made from solid eucalyptus.

It comes in a beautiful, warm, natural eucalyptus color, paired with a durable, hard-surface super stone top in a neutral Dune color, for longevity in any outdoor environment. Armen Living is also expanding its stylish, contemporary outdoor accent tables, which have become a customer favorite and are made from innovative fiber-reinforced concrete in an array of styles, finishes and colors, suitable for both indoor and outdoor use.

Following the headshot activation, Armen Living will host a fireside chat from 11:30 a.m. to 12:30 p.m. This lively discussion is moderated by Serena Martin, 24/7 Creative Agency, and will explore insights with award-winning interior designer Kathleen Jennison, KTJ Design Co on a new segment in residential design.

“Designing for the Solo Set helped me to diversify my design business over the past several years.” Jennison said. “‘The Solo Set’, they’re decisive, confident but curious, and almost always overwhelmed at the start. They’re single — some recently divorced, some widowed and others never married — but all of them are starting fresh and most in a new home with a new chapter. And they’ve become my favorite kind of project.” The inspiration for this talk came about after Designers Today featured Kathleen’s insights in the October 2025 issue: Designing for the Solo Set: Why Single Clients Are the Future of Interior Design
